As a full-time physician on our emergency department (ED) team, you will provide safe, high-quality patient care at Southern Tennessee Regional Health System in Winchester, Tennessee. The ED offers 24 hours of physician coverage and 12 hours of APC coverage.
We are seeking board-certified physicians in emergency medicine, internal medicine, or family medicine with ATLS, ACLS, PALS certifications.
About Our Facility
Southern Tennessee Regional Health System has a 19,000-volume emergency department with a 1.7 patients per hour (PPH) admission rate and a 20% pediatric caseload. We utilize the Meditech electronic medical record (EMR) system.
